Abstract
The invention discloses an automatic stamping machine. The automatic stamping machine mainly comprises a pedestal, an electric motor, transmission wheels, a file conveyor belt, an electromagnet, a permanent magnet, a gray level inductor, a stamp clamping device, a magnet fixing frame, a circuit box and keys, wherein a carrier is formed by the pedestal and the magnet fixing frame; the electric motor is fixed on the pedestal; one transmission wheel is fixed with an electric motor shaft; the other transmission wheel is directly fixed with the pedestal; the electromagnet is fixed on the magnet fixing frame; the permanent magnet is connected with the stamp clamping device and is nested with a round ring on the magnet fixing frame by a center shaft, so that the permanent magnet can move up and down; the circuit box is fixed on a pedestal bracket; and a file is put on the file conveyor belt. Positive current and negative current are controlled by a singlechip to control the attraction and repulsion of the electromagnet and the magnet, so that the stamp clamping device connected with the magnet is driven to move up and down, the frequency of the electromagnet or the rotation rate of the electric motor is controlled by the keys of the circuit box to adjust the stamping rate, and the automatic stamping function is realized.
Description
Technical field
The present invention relates to a kind of automatic stamping machine, specifically is exactly a kind of device that adopts gray-scale sensor and Single-chip Controlling electromagnet and motor to realize automatic sealing.
Background technology
In daily life and office, often run into the situation that great mass of data need change same seal, waste time and energy, and process is uninteresting the work of being sick of for great majority offices office worker.
Summary of the invention
At above-mentioned deficiency, the invention provides a kind of automatic stamping machine.
A kind of automatic stamping machine, mainly by base, motor, drive, the file conveyer belt, electromagnet, permanent magnet, gray scale inductor, seal holder, the magnet fixed mount, circuit box, button is formed, it is characterized in that: this device constitutes carrier by base and magnet fixed mount, motor is fixed on the base, and a drive and motor shaft fix, and another drive and base are directly fixing, electromagnet is fixed on the magnet fixed mount, permanent magnet links to each other with seal holder, and permanent magnet can move up and down it by axis is nested with annulus on the magnet fixed mount, and circuit box is fixed on the base support.
Turn on the power switch during use, file is placed on the file conveyer belt, positive and negative attraction and the repulsion of controlling electromagnet and magnet by the Single-chip Controlling electric current, thereby driving the continuous seal holder of magnet moves up and down, control the frequency or the motor slewing rate of electromagnet by the button of circuit box and regulate the speed of affixing one's seal, realize the function of automatic sealing.
The invention has the beneficial effects as follows: simple in structure, easy to use.
